They last longer than collagen, that I know. I think collagen lasts for 2-3 months and the fillers you mention last anywhere from 6 months to up to a year.
I haven't had any injectables (yet) but I've heard from people that have had Restylane that it hurts like a motherfucker getting the shots because the molecules are so large.
The women that I've met that have had Restylane though have been very happy with the results.

Ive had restylene in my lips several times and ive been very happy with the results. My doctor injected me inside my mouth to numb my lips so i didnt actually feel the restylene going in but the numbing injections hurt. I wanted radience but apparently it takes about a week to heal and there will be redness and swelling, alot more than restylene

I love the results from restalyne. I do not think it is that painful either during injection or healing period. I usually have gotten about 4 month results from restalyne. Now, when I had fat transfer/injections in my lips they hurt like a bitch for about 4 weeks. Worth it though because the results are semi-permanant.
There is a new filler called Juvaderm which I am going to check out. It is supposed to last longer than Restalyne.
